Abstract:
An environmentally friendly method for introducing a hydrophobic pyrene dye into polylactide and polycaprolactone matrices structurally modified through the crazing mechanism has been developed. This method utilizes aqueous dispersions of poly(ethylene glycol) methyl ether-block-poly(D,L-lactide) micelles as dye carriers. The resulting pyrene-containing polymeric materials exhibit fluorescence under UV radiation and have the required mechanical and surface properties.
